Climbing

Awesome!new climbing wall image

That is simply the only way to explain the climbing now available at Calshot. Having doubled the amount of climbing available last summer, Calshot’s facilities now rate amongst the biggest and best in the Country, with over 1200 sq metres of climbing and over 80 rope lines. We have a wide range of routes from easy angled lower walls, for a gentle introduction, through to our massive overhangs and roofs, giving routes over 14m in length, guaranteed to test the best.

For beginners of all ages we run a variety of courses from taster sessions, through to becoming an independent climber able to attend our recreational sessions. Extend your skills further with our Lead climbing courses or why not venture outdoors via our “Real Rock” programme.

Climbing Instructor Awards

We run the following climbing and walking awards produced by the Mountain Leader Training Boards. Candidates must register with the Mountain Leader Training Board before attending a course. Candidates for assessment must have attended the required training course and have fulfilled their log book requirements. Full details on all these awards and on line registration for them can be found at www.mlte.org

 

Climbing Walls Award

This award qualifies you to supervise others on artificial climbing walls. The syllabus includes teaching belaying, group management and coaching climbing movement. Candidates should have experience of leading routes at climbing walls and an interest in group supervision.

Calshot Youth Climbing Club

Our youth climbing club takes complete novices and teaches them everything from the basics of the sport, through to making them independent climbers. We provide a safe, fun environment for all levels of young climber from 7-18 split into two age groups. Barnacles for the 7-10 year olds and Limpets for 10-18 year olds. For each age group we run introductory courses giving them a taste of the sport as well as instruction in the safety techniques and procedures needed.

Individuals can then join the regular club sessions where they will get lots of climbing as well as further instruction on climbing technique and the safety systems used. The Limpets club follows the new National Indoor Climbing Achievement Scheme (NICAS) with club members working towards the five levels of certification as part of the club sessions. As well as the regular club sessions we also run trips to other walls and real rock and have had several club members doing well at local, regional and even national competitions.

Calshot is a primary centre for the new National Indoor Climbing Achievement Scheme (NICAS). This scheme is designed to give participants an exciting and structured introduction to climbing and then develop each individual to become competent and accomplished climbers. The award is run by the ABC Training Trust and is endorsed by the British Mountaineering Council and Association of British Climbing walls.

Using a log book, climbers record their progress through the scheme, logging climbs, belays and boulder problems that they need to complete for each level of the award.

Calshot Climbing Squad

This squad was established at the end of April with a view to preparing young climbers for competition. The emphasis of the squad is on training techniques, with less of the social element which is enjoyed in the more recreationally-focussed Calshot Youth Climbing club sessions.

An early 'product' of the squad is 15 year old George Epsom of Ringwood, who will be competing in the National Finals of British Youth Climbing Series next weekend, at Ratho in Edinburgh.

The squad meets up on alternate Sunday afternoons but is unfortunately fully subscribed at present.
